The average asking price in Napier Town is ₹6,300 per sq ft as of March 2026. This rate has remained stable with a change percentage of 0% when compared to the previous period, indicating a period of price equilibrium in this residential locality.
Property rates in Napier Town are currently higher than in Tilhari, where the average asking price is ₹4,500 per sq ft as of March 2026. Notably, Tilhari has experienced significant growth, with rates appreciating by 7.26% compared to the previous period, reflecting a rising demand for residential apartments in that specific micromarket.
The average rental rate in Jabalpur Cantt is ₹100 per sq ft as of March 2026. This rental rate has remained steady with a change percentage of 0% over the observed period, suggesting a stable rental market for tenants and landlords in this area.
Investors should evaluate the entry cost in Napier Town, which stands at ₹6,300 per sq ft, against the rental potential found in nearby regions like Jabalpur Cantt, where rates are ₹100 per sq ft. While Napier Town offers a premium residential location, investors looking for growth may find the 7.26% appreciation in Tilhari's property rates as of March 2026 to be a significant signal of shifting market interest toward emerging micromarkets.
